- The distance between Vrangelja Island, Russia and Marrakech, Morocco is approximately 8,582 km or 5,333 mi.
- To reach Vrangelja Island in this distance one would set out from Marrakech bearing 356.9°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Vrangelja Island bearing 188.2° or S .
- Vrangelja Island has a tundra climate (ET) whereas Marrakech has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h).
- Vrangelja Island is in or near the polar desert biome whereas Marrakech is in or near the subtropical desert scrub biome.
- The annual average temperature is 31.1 °C (56°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 11.7 °C (21.1°F) more in Vrangelja Island.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 104.1 mm (4.1 in) less which is equivalent to 104.1 l/m² (2.55 US gal/ft²) or 1,041,000 l/ha (111,290 US gal/ac) less. About 5/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 39.3° lower in Vrangelja Island than in Marrakech.
